Hi, i am in the middle of fixing El dorado. Great game..i have a couple of things i need to do like getting points from pop bumpers and fix one of the score reels but i am a little overwhelmed with the lower drop target bank as it doesnt reset at all. I think somehow the switch isnt getting juice as i cant manually trigger it. I do get points for the targets, the upper one does reset when all of the targets are down.

Any suggestions would be very much appreciated?

#2 3 years ago

Almost all bank reset coils have their own fuse.

you could put a 24 volt car/truck globe across the terminals of the coil, it should flicker if it's getting a pulse

#10 3 years ago
Quoted from Rikoshay:

you could put a 24 volt car/truck globe across the terminals of the coil, it should flicker if it's getting a pulse

That will burn out the bulb because this circuit runs on full line 120v power.

#11 3 years ago

It's hard to tell from your picture because of glare, but it looks like the fuse near the coil is blown. Check the Motor 4B switch and the fuse by the coil.

pasted_image (resized).pngpasted_image (resized).pngpasted_image (resized).pngpasted_image (resized).png

#12 3 years ago

The target bank fuse is a slow blow fuse. 2Amp if I remember correctly. Your schematic will confirm for sure.

I saw this thread about el dorado i am having a problem with my drop targets after moving my machine down stairs first off one of my targets broke off so in search of anyone with an extra target i could pay for or have on the top target bank? (JUST NEED 1) also all the drop targets drop but the first 6 on the top reset bank do NOt score any points please help anyone thanks

Quoted from DodgersFan32:

all the drop targets drop but the first 6 on the top reset bank do NOt score any points

Sounds like a broken common wire on the drop target bank.

#18 2 years ago
Quoted from HowardR:

Sounds like a broken common wire on the drop target bank.

Where would i notice that and is that something that has to be soldered? And honestly i dont think that is the problem because when i lift the plafield up and push down on the individual switch stack for each one underneath points score? But they are adjusted perfectly the same as the last ones that do work? Also looking for used from someone on here

#19 2 years ago

The drop target scoring also runs through the Advance unit disk and wiper. If some work and others don't it should be easy to find the difference with the usual techniques of alligator clip jumper wires and blocking switches open with paper.
